CentOS 7.2 erstellt einen Nginx-Webserver zum Bereitstellen des Uniapp-Projekts

CentOS 7.2 erstellt einen Nginx-Webserver zum Bereitstellen des Uniapp-Projekts

Panther begann als Anfänger und ich bin immer noch ein Anfänger, aber ich lerne von den Leuten und teile von Zeit zu Zeit mit Ihnen, was ich gelernt habe. Im letzten Blog habe ich über die Multi-Device-Co-Anzeige von Thingsboard gesprochen. Da ich mich jetzt in der Lernphase befinde, bin ich mit vielen Dingen in Berührung gekommen und sie sind auch ziemlich kompliziert. Ich hoffe, mein Artikel kann Ihnen ein wenig helfen.

oneKaufen Sie Tencent Cloud

https://cloud.tencent.com/

Produkte – Cloud Server – Jetzt kaufen – Schnellkonfiguration – Region – Einstiegskonfiguration – CentOS 7.2 – Kaufen

Bildbeschreibung hier einfügen

Beispielkonsole https://console.cloud.tencent.com/cvm

Bildbeschreibung hier einfügen

Ändern Sie den offenen Port der Sicherheitsgruppe

Bildbeschreibung hier einfügen

Da alle Ports zu Beginn verbunden werden können, ändern Sie es hier auf die angegebene Portverbindung

Bildbeschreibung hier einfügen

Passwort zurücksetzen

Bildbeschreibung hier einfügenBildbeschreibung hier einfügenBildbeschreibung hier einfügenBildbeschreibung hier einfügen

**zwei ** Verbindung über Tools herstellen – xshell

Hostname - Geben Sie den Hostnamen ein, den Sie gekauft haben: 123.175.167.214
Benutzername root
Passwort: E-Mail-Adresse Port: 22 

Bildbeschreibung hier einfügen

Laden Sie nginx in den Home-Ordner von centos hoch

Bildbeschreibung hier einfügen

Stellen Sie über xshell eine Verbindung zu centos her und geben Sie den Befehl ein, um das Stammverzeichnis cd / aufzurufen.
Alle Kataloge anzeigenll
Wechseln Sie in das Home-Verzeichnis cd home/
ll

Installieren Sie nginx. Wenn nginx nicht installiert ist, besuchen Sie 123.175.167.214

Bildbeschreibung hier einfügen

Entpacken Sie nginx im Home-Verzeichnis in xshell
tar -zxvf nginx-1.12.0.tar.gz
Um eine Umgebung für die Verwendung von nginx zu erstellen, verwenden Sie yum -y install gcc-c++
yum -y installiere pcre-devel
yum -y installiere zlib-devel
yum -y installiere OpenSSL OpenSSL-Devel
Nachdem die Umgebung installiert ist, geben Sie den Nginx-Ordner ll ein
cd nginx-1.12.0/
Kompilieren Sie nginx, hier ist kein Platz./Konfigurieren
machen
installieren
Installation erfolgreich /usr/local/nginx 

Bildbeschreibung hier einfügen

Geben Sie das Verzeichnis ein, in dem die Installation erfolgreich war cd /usr/local/
ll
cd /usr/local/nginx/
ll 

Bildbeschreibung hier einfügen

Aktuellen Standort anzeigen pwd
Starten Sie nginx
cd sbin/
ll
./nginx 

Bildbeschreibung hier einfügenBildbeschreibung hier einfügen

drei
Uniapp bereitstellen
Erstellen Sie eine neue Datei movie im Verzeichnis /usr/local/nginx/ von centos
Platzieren Sie alle h5-Seiten unter „Film“ 

Bildbeschreibung hier einfügen

Konfigurieren Sie die veröffentlichte Adresse für nginx.
Prüfen Sie, ob die Datei erfolgreich hochgeladen wurde!
cd /usr/local/nginx/
ll
CD-Film/
ll
cd h5/
ll
Kehren Sie erneut zu cd /usr/local/nginx/ zurück.
Weil alle Konfigurationen in conf unter nginx sind
cd conf/
ll
Suchen Sie die Konfigurationsdatei nginx.conf und ändern Sie sie vim nginx.conf 

Bildbeschreibung hier einfügen

Wechseln Sie in das sbin-Verzeichnis und führen Sie cd .. aus.
cd sbin/
Führen Sie den Test aus: ./nginx -t
Starten Sie den Server neu ./nginx -s reload
Test OK, Test erfolgreich 

Bildbeschreibung hier einfügen

**4** Der Kauf von Tencent Cloud, der Aufbau des Webservers und die h5-Bereitstellung von Uniapp sind nun abgeschlossen

Bildbeschreibung hier einfügen

Zusammenfassen

Oben habe ich Ihnen die Bereitstellung des Uniapp-Projekts auf dem Nginx-Webserver unter CentOS 7.2 vorgestellt. Ich hoffe, es wird Ihnen helfen. Wenn Sie Fragen haben, hinterlassen Sie mir bitte eine Nachricht und ich werde Ihnen rechtzeitig antworten. Ich möchte auch allen für ihre Unterstützung der Website 123WORDPRESS.COM danken!
Wenn Sie diesen Artikel hilfreich finden, können Sie ihn gerne abdrucken und dabei bitte die Quelle angeben. Vielen Dank!

Das könnte Sie auch interessieren:
  • uniapp, Probleme bei der Verwendung von MQTT in WeChat-Applets
  • Basierend auf dem Live-Broadcast-Projekt vue+uniapp imitiert uni-app die Live-Broadcast-Raumfunktion von Douyin/Momo
  • So verwenden Sie MQTT im Uniapp-Projekt

<<:  Ausführliche Erklärung des Maximalwerts von int in MySQL

>>:  Der gesamte Prozessbericht zur Einführung des Vant-Frameworks in das WeChat-Applet

Artikel empfehlen

Ausnahmefehler beim Packen von Webpack-Dateien

Vor dem Verpacken im Webpack müssen wir sicherste...

Detaillierte Schritte zur Installation von Tomcat, MySQL und Redis mit Docker

Inhaltsverzeichnis Tomcat mit Docker installieren...

So ändern Sie das Anfangskennwort eines Benutzers in mysql5.7

Wenn Benutzer MySQL-Datenbanken zum ersten Mal in...

5 Lösungen für den CSS-Box-Zusammenbruch

Zunächst: Was ist ein Box-Collapse? Elemente, die...

Implementierung der MySQL-Dezimaldatentypkonvertierung

Kürzlich stieß ich auf eine Datenbank mit folgend...

Webdesign-Tutorial (1): Schritte und Gesamtlayout

<br /> Hinweis: Alle Texte, mit Ausnahme der...

Tutorial zur HTML-Tabellenauszeichnung (1): Erstellen einer Tabelle

<br />Dies ist eine Reihe von Tutorials, die...

Entdecken Sie, wie Ihnen eine LED den Einstieg in den Linux-Kernel erleichtert

Inhaltsverzeichnis Vorwort LED-Trigger Entdecken ...

Detaillierte grundlegende Operationen an Datentabellen in der MySQL-Datenbank

Inhaltsverzeichnis 1. Zeigen Sie die Tabellen in ...

Das Frontend erstellt und ändert CAD-Grafikdetails über JavaScript

Inhaltsverzeichnis 1. Aktuelle Situation 2. CAD-G...

Canonical ermöglicht Linux-Desktop-Apps mit Flutter (empfohlen)

Das Ziel von Google mit Flutter bestand immer dar...

Der Unterschied zwischen HTML Empty Link href="#" und href="javascript:void(0)"

# enthält eine Standortinformation. Der Standardan...